How do I grade?
open the spoiler for details
presentation: visuals, designs, sound, paneling, animation, reading flow and descriptiveness (for LN).
Story: the story.
Characters: the characters.
Creativity: either a unique concept or a unique combination of concepts. A rare concept is also a good factor.
Success in purpose: reminiscent of enjoyment. Did I get what I expected? Did I get less or more than it? Did the show fully execute all of it's potential?
Specific factor: for when I like something highly specific (like a certain character, or a very specific concept). Negative if bad (such as a specific annoying character). Also used for when something goes far beyond 5 or 1 in one of the categories.
The calculation: floor(10(2average(CRITERIA)+SPECIFICFACTOR))
So all in all, an average show gets 5, below 4 is unwatchable, above 6 is good and above 8 is amazing.
A show doesnt have to be above 8 to be my favorite- maybe its animated like ass and everything else is perfect.
If a show has a score and a comment, it is properly scored.
If a show has a score but no comment, that score is temporary, and I just haven't gotten around to properly scoring it yet (maybe because I'm not done watching it yet).
If a show has no score, that means I can't recall enough of it to score it properly, and I don't want a wrong score to affect my average score and the show's statistics. Usually only happens with Specials\OVAs I have seen a long time ago, that didn't really stand out.
